Hagia Sophia
The Hagia Sophia is located in Istanbul. It is important to both the Byzantine and the Ottoman empires. For 900 years the Hagia Sophia had been the center of Orthodox Christianity until 1453when the city was taken over by the Ottomans. It then became a jewel for the Muslim world. The dome is what mostly makes Hagia Sophia world famous. Due to many repairs the dome has lost its circular shape. The church has a rectangle shape with 40 arched windows that bring the light in. In 1935 the Hagia Sophia was converted in a museum of Turkish Republic by the orders of Ataturk and has become one of the most significant monuments on Earth.
